Modules & VBA :: Double Click Event In Listbox - Run Time Error 3464
			Mar 14, 2014
				On double click event in the listbox, code as below:
Code:
Private Sub ListBox_DblClick(Cancel As Integer)
    Dim stDocName As String
    Dim stLinkCriteria As String
    stDocName = "frmTransactions"
    
    stLinkCriteria = "[BinNumber] =" & Me![ListBox]
    DoCmd.OpenForm stDocName, , , stLinkCriteria
End Sub
When I double click any row then it show Run time error 3464.
	
	View Replies
  
    
	ADVERTISEMENT
    	
    	Aug 22, 2014
        
        Is it possible to load the data in input from by double clicking on data from list box ?
I have single form on which both input form and read-only form is  present. as i used visible property to display or not accordingly.
User enters the data from input form. (It has been done)
User go onto read only form where combo box and list box. from drop down values load into list-box. (It has been done)
Now double click on any record then it should re-directed on input form  with loading the data in editable mode for updation purpose. ???? (How  this step will be done) ?
	View 9 Replies
    View Related
  
    
	
    	
    	Jan 3, 2014
        
        I would like to select a record on an already open form called "form_candidates" using a search facility but can't get it to work.
 
In "form_candidates" the data settings are set to "yes" (filters/edits/deletions/additions) and data entry is set to "no". On opening, the form is set to go to a new record.
 
In this form I have a button that opens a record search form so both forms are now open. I enter the first few letters of the surname into a text box, press a button and the listbox is populated.
 
In the doubleclick event of the list box I have the following code:
 
Dim CandID As Integer
CandID = Me.List4.Column(0)
DoCmd.OpenForm "form_candidates", acNormal, , "forms![form_candidates]![Cand_ID]=" & CandID
So I double click on the record, the candidate form is being filtered but the record isn't being shown.
	View 3 Replies
    View Related
  
    
	
    	
    	Dec 17, 2006
        
        the user searches records and they are filtered..http://www.londonheathrowcars.com/searchform.jpghttp://www.londonheathrowcars.com/searchquery.jpgand when they double click i want the record to open in this form..http://www.londonheathrowcars.com/showform.jpghttp://www.londonheathrowcars.com/showquery.jpgtrying to put this code on my listbox but gettin the openform cancelled 2501 error on the bold line.. anyone see why?Private Sub QuickSearch_DblClick(Cancel As Integer)Forms("searchform").SetFocusForms("searchform").RecordSource = vbNullStringDoCmd.OpenForm "showform", , , "[jobref] = " & Me![QuickSearch].Column(0)End Subnote:on the search form.. the form has no record source.. the listbox has the record source of the searchquery..also on the show form.. the form has the record source of the showquery.
	View 8 Replies
    View Related
  
    
	
    	
    	Jun 25, 2013
        
        I have an access form which i have turned of menus, navigation and shift key. What I am looking for is to have buttons on my form to allow users to create and delete queries from my form. I already have a listbox that shows all the queries and runs them when a user double click on them.The codes needs to run in access 2007-2013 in both 32 & 64 bit versions.
	View 3 Replies
    View Related
  
    
	
    	
    	Dec 26, 2014
        
        I want to double click on one of listbox item and change it without opening any other form. 
	View 6 Replies
    View Related
  
    
	
    	
    	Jul 27, 2015
        
        In the past a Teacher would manually create a Form (Student Form) containing Student information,  (Name, Gender, Birthdate, Homegroup) as well as additional issues on the student. This would all be saved into a table.
I would like to change this manual process of typing in individually to each text box, therefore, I have been able to run a report from a external program that  obtains (Name, Gender, Birthdate, Homegroup). This saves as CSV and I am able to import into a separate table within the database. 
This works no problem.
What I have set-up is a form that contains a listbox this contains the Student name and Homegroup from the imported table contents. Again this works fine.
What i would like to do is when a student is selected from the listbox and dbl clicked on, how can i make information  (Name, Gender, Birthdate, Homegroup) populate the textboxes in the Student form that the teacher previously used? could this be an update query where the imported table information will then go into the Student form? If so, how can I tell the dbl click of highlighted name is the data i want to populate?
	View 1 Replies
    View Related
  
    
	
    	
    	Jan 17, 2005
        
        Hi,
   
   I have a form which has a tab control on it. The form itself is based on 1 table (tblCustomers). The tab control has 2 pages. 
  
  Page 1 shows 6 fields from tblCustomers. 
   
   Page 2 of the tab control shows 2 embdedded forms. Those forms are based on queries created from tblCustomers. one shows records with a date entered into one of the fields, the other shows records that have no dates.
   
   What I want to be able to do is when I see a company name in one of the ebedded forms (Page 2), I want to be able to double click that record and it switches me back to Page 1 and shows the the related details of whichever company I double clicked.
   
 I have changed the double click event in the emdedded form and using the builder to create something. I also added a setfocus command as I read about that somewhere (but i have no idea what it does). Through this I managed to get it to switch from Page 2 to Page 1 when I double click, but it only ever takes me to record 1 regardless of which company i double clicked.
  
  i may have this deisgned totally wrong so please feel free to point me in the right direction.
   
   any ideas?
   
   thanks in advance
	View 1 Replies
    View Related
  
    
	
    	
    	Feb 12, 2006
        
        Please see attached database
Main form is frmPatients
If you click on the main form called frmpatient you will see 2
text boxs one called Primary Insurance the other Called Secondary Insurance
Above those text boxes are to hyper links which open the list box
What I'm trying to do is if a user double clicks the name of the Insurance
From the List Box it will insert that Name of the Insurance Into either
The Primary Insurance or Secondary Insurance Text Fields
I do not Want to Use combo Boxes  because I have about 1,000 Insurances in my database. 
Please Help
	View 3 Replies
    View Related
  
    
	
    	
    	Nov 1, 2004
        
        I have a list of companies in a table which Is being accessed through a list box.  I wanted the user to be able to double-click on the name of a company from that long list and then for that selection to show up on an adjacent shorter list box which in turn will be used for a search.  How can I do this?  Another option would be to drag and drop the name from on list to another.
	View 14 Replies
    View Related
  
    
	
    	
    	Dec 11, 2007
        
        HI all
I have managed to populate a treeview with some menu items I required and it looks great but I now need to get it to do something. How do I get a tree view value (selection) to act as a variable in routine. e.g. if my tree look like this. 
Menu
¦
- Compaint management
     I
     I----My compaints
When I "double click" on My Complaints I want it to a open a specific form. One I know how to do one action I should be able to figure the rest out for myself. 
Thanks everyone. :-)
	View 2 Replies
    View Related
  
    
	
    	
    	Mar 24, 2014
        
        I am having a problem in my access database.  I have a a form called Compliance Register.  When this window opens it lists all of the requirements of a particular department.  There is an ID and Source ID(this field can contain the same number such as multiple 17's).  The descriptions match up to what is supposed to be shown.  However when I double click on the item, it brings up a Compliance Status window.  This is where things go wrong.
It shows the status listed as the first Source ID that matches the number, but does not seem to also be matching up the ID as well  It must match both ID and Source ID since Source ID can have the same number multiple times down the list..
Here is what is under the Event Procedure for the double click.
Private Sub ListRequirements_DblClick(Cancel As Integer)
On Error GoTo Err_ListRequirements_DblClick
    Dim stDocName As String
    Dim stLinkCriteria As String
        stDocName = "Compliance Status"
[Code] ......
Under stlink criteria, i need it to not only pull the ID, but it has to have a "AND" Source ID.  I need it to pull the record that matches BOTH numbers.
	View 9 Replies
    View Related
  
    
	
    	
    	Nov 17, 2013
        
        I want to add an event on Form Header when double click it will filter  the values, which i did with macro, but could it happen on second time  double clicking it it refreshes whole as original?
	View 2 Replies
    View Related
  
    
	
    	
    	Jun 2, 2005
        
        This is probably failry simple if you know what you're doing, but I don't know what I'm doing....
I have a form (Purchase Orders) and on that form there is a search button to allow the user to search the customers table by customer name. When the user clicks the search button a search form opens and the search results (customer number, first name, last name) populate a list box named "lstCustInfo". How can I set the list box double click event to return the customer number, first name and last name to the Purchase Orders form? To make it even more complex I would like to return the data in two fields: customer number and LastName, FirstName. The problem with returning the results in two fields though is that I need to be able to break it into three to save it in the  customers table because the table has a place for Customer Number, First Name and Last name.
Does anyone have any suggestions? Is there a better way to do this than returning 2 fields and having to break it back into 3 to store?
	View 6 Replies
    View Related
  
    
	
    	
    	Jun 27, 2005
        
        Hi everyone!
First, I want to say I would REALLY appreciate any help I could get with this problem. Let me lay out the details.
I DO NOT, DO NOT, DO NOT know the first thing about programming for ms access. I am an absolute novice, no exaggeration at all. I was a liberal arts major in school!!!!!
Here's the thing: being adventurous and all, about 2 years ago a co-worker and I were fiddling with databases to try and help out our employer keep track of dispatching his equipment for his business.  With a little too much time on our hands, before we knew it, our database became fairly complicated, for such novices.  A kind gentleman on this forum did us an enormous favor, and programmed a search form for our database.  you could enter any or all of the id #'s for various equipment, and it would pop up in a list box.  Double-clicking the listbox would open the particular record you were looking for.
Fast-forwarding to now, I'm trying to create another database to keep track of our inventory while while various equipment moves in and out of our yard.  I have tried using the old search form as a foundation to create a similar search form for this db.  I think I actually have it (kind-of) working! You type in a container number, and the record should pop up.  which is a miracle all its own. 
problem is, is that when you doubleclick the selection in the list box, I receive the following error:
"Run-time error '3075':
Syntax error (missing operator) in query expression '[ShipID] = '.
I click debug, and visual basic brings me to:
DoCmd.OpenForm "Inventory Table Form",,, "[ShipID] = " & Me.lstInfo
I don't know what to do!  I'm sure it must be something painfully simple or obvious, but I'm really stuck & would appreciate any help.
Also, I would really appreciate any advice on this:  I'd like to also be able to search by chassis # in addition to container number, but i don't know how to do it. no big deal, though. THANKS SO MUCH!!
p.s., I've attached the db. please let me know if you can open it ok
	View 1 Replies
    View Related
  
    
	
    	
    	Mar 2, 2006
        
        i will show you my list box code. i would like to make it possible for my user to double click on an item in the list and it opens that record in my 'zEnquiry' form (which has the correct named fields to display the data already)
i had some double click code but i deleted it, and now ive forgotten which post i found it in.
here is the code for my listbox
Private Sub QuickSearch_AfterUpdate()
    
DoCmd.Requery
Me.RecordsetClone.FindFirst "[Enq_Forname] = '" & Me![QuickSearch] & "'"
If Not Me.RecordsetClone.NoMatch Then
   Me.Bookmark = Me.RecordsetClone.Bookmark
Else
   MsgBox "Could not locate [" & Me![QuickSearch] & "]"
End If
End Sub
	View 1 Replies
    View Related
  
    
	
    	
    	Jul 13, 2015
        
        I am using a continuous form and would like my users to be able to change a field background color to a light red by double-clicking. The user would also be able to change it back to white by double-clicking again. 
 
The code I am using (below) changes the field background color for all records. I need my code to only change the field color of the current record and cannot seem to find how to do that. The field name is [System_CurrentStatus]. 
 
Private Sub System_CurrentStatus_DblClick(Cancel As Integer)
 If Me.System_CurrentStatus.Backcolor = vbWhite Then
Me.System_CurrentStatus.Backcolor = RGB(234, 154, 160)
 ElseIf Me.System_CurrentStatus.Backcolor = RGB(234, 154, 160) Then
Me.System_CurrentStatus.Backcolor = vbwhite
 End If
End Sub
	View 13 Replies
    View Related
  
    
	
    	
    	Aug 15, 2013
        
        I have a main Form "Client" that shows details such as Representatives, phone numbers, status, etc. I also have a main report "CRM" that is a nicer summarized table version of all of my Client form entries.
The "CRM" form will be used by others in my office to see what clients we are contacting, etc. What I want to be able to do is have someone open the CRM form first. If they want to see even more specific info (not everything is included in the report, as that would be too messy), I want them to be able to double click the Client's name on the report and be taking to the corresponding entry on the Client form that shows more details.
Right now my code for the Report which is not working is the following:
Private Sub Client_Name_DblClick()'double click on a client name in the reportDoCmd.OpenForm "Client", acNormal, , "[Client_Name]='" & [Client_Name]'this should open the Client Form to the record of the same client that was double clicked on the reportEnd Sub
	View 14 Replies
    View Related
  
    
	
    	
    	Sep 26, 2012
        
        I currently have a listbox. (list32) that is populated with results of a query. I would like to doubleclick on an item and have it open a form that displays the listbox record i clicked on and a "notes" field. Its my understanding that the table fields are limited to 255 chars so i was curious if I could make the notes field reside somewhere else. I will need the notes able to be edited, specific to record entry, and then saved on exit. Is this doable?
	View 2 Replies
    View Related
  
    
	
    	
    	May 4, 2014
        
        I'm in desperate need of a (simple I guess) code to allow me to send records from my listbox to a new form. Scenario goes as follows:
I use cascading combo boxes to narrow my available choices and finally end up with a listbox presenting the records filtered through cascading process. Now, I want to double-click on a record and load a new form with all this record's fields.
This is the code used to populate the listbox:
Private Sub FilterTypeList()  
  Dim strRS As String
  ' Filter the list box appropriately based on the combo box selection(s)
  strRS = "SELECT qryTaxonomy.Type, qryTaxonomy.Article FROM qryTaxonomy"
[Code] ....
What is the code to open a form with the double-clicked record's fields, as described above? 
	View 6 Replies
    View Related
  
    
	
    	
    	Jun 26, 2006
        
        Hello,
I currently have a combo list on a purchase order form that has the following event procedure(s) in it so as to open the inventory window as needed to add/edit inventory.
Not in List:
Private Sub Combo55_NotInList(NewData As String, Response As Integer)
MsgBox "ERROR:  ITEM not in list. Double-click this field to add an entry to the list."
    Response = acDataErrContinue
End Sub
On Double-Click:
Private Sub Combo55_DblClick(Cancel As Integer)
On Error GoTo Err_Combo55_DblClick
    Dim lngCombo55 As Long
    If IsNull(Me![Combo55]) Then
        Me![Combo55].Text = ""
    Else
        lngCombo55 = Me![Combo55]
        Me![Combo55] = Null
    End If
    DoCmd.OpenForm "INVENTORYITEMSform", , , , , acDialog, "GotoNew"
    Me![Combo55].Requery
    If lngCombo55 <> 0 Then Me![Combo55] = lngCombo55
Exit_Combo55_DblClick:
    Exit Sub
Err_Combo55_DblClick:
    MsgBox Err.Description
    Resume Exit_Combo55_DblClick
This works GREAT on other forms I have however, on this particular form it gives me the following error:
ERROR:
You have tried to assign the null value to a variable that is not a variable data type.
I have started from scratch several times....can anyone help?  Is there anyway to add a button to the form to open the inventory form and then requery the combo box when closing the inventory form?
Thanks,
Dianne
	View 5 Replies
    View Related
  
    
	
    	
    	Sep 22, 2014
        
        I have a button which runs a list of queries that take roughly 10 seconds to run, when another user clicks the button while the other one is running it gives and error message 3405, File already in use. 
	View 1 Replies
    View Related
  
    
	
    	
    	Jun 22, 2014
        
        I am currently creating a form which includes a command button to update a field in a table to show Today's Date, at the time of running a query I am still yet to write.
I have the following code for my Command Button, which is returning the Runtime Error 3464 (Data type mismatch in Criteria Expression):
 
Private Sub cmdAddTodaysDate_Click()
CurrentDb.Execute (" UPDATE tblMyTable SET TodaysDate = " & Date & " WHERE tblMyTable.ProductCode = " & Me.txtProductCode)
End Sub
 
The query above seems to be having issues matching the text from the 'txtProductCode' textbox to the table field 'ProductCode'.
	View 7 Replies
    View Related
  
    
	
    	
    	Mar 15, 2014
        
        I have built in code a long sql statement as follows:
SELECT Age, BirdType, Flock, House, [Lab#], Organ, Origin, SampleDate, SampleType, Site, Source, SourceGroup, 
[VT#], ProfileID, APIName1, APIAmts1, APILevels1, FullVals1, Match1, APIName2, APIAmts2, APILevels2, 
FullVals2, Match2, APIName3, APIAmts3, APILevels3, FullVals3, Match3, APIName4, APIAmts4, APILevels4, 
FullVals4, Match4, APIName5, APIAmts5, APILevels5, FullVals5, Match5, APIName6, APIAmts6, APILevels6, 
FullVals6, Match6, APIName7, APIAmts7, APILevels7, FullVals7, Match7, APIName8, APIAmts8, APILevels8, 
[Code] ......
When I try to open a recordset based on this sql, it gives me the runtime error - which is odd since I don't have any criteria in the statement.
I think the problem may be that vba is somehow adding a line break between "fullvals" and "18", but I don't know why it would do so and it doesn't always (only if the string is long). 
	View 9 Replies
    View Related
  
    
	
    	
    	May 8, 2014
        
        I am new to access and I recently encountered a double click issue
My form loads perfectly on double click event but it shows the first record instead of selected record.
My search is based on a PersonID but each PersonID has different WorkID that I wish to display on double click but it always shows the first WorkID instead of my selected record
I have tried changing the filters in the form properties but it still doesn't work for me. 
Here's my code:
Private Sub SearchResults_DblClick(Cancel As Integer)
DoCmd.OpenForm "WorkForm", , , "[PersonID]=" & Me.[Searchresults], , acNormal
End Sub
[Searchresults] draws information from my Query
Query information:
PersonID... WorkID... Type......Location
1234..........1............Paint .....Address A
1234..........2............Electric...Address B
1234..........3............Floor..... Address C
	View 7 Replies
    View Related
  
    
	
    	
    	Mar 5, 2008
        
        I have two fields in my form contained Start time and End time. Currently, Both fields using default Time$() on form. However, End time always wrong because until we get our job done, It took atleast 20 or 30 minutes more than current default time. My question is, is there any way I can setup the End time to just click on it, and a new current default time populated?
  
Thanks in advance..
	View 3 Replies
    View Related